A student nurse visiting a senior center says, It's depressing to see these old people. They are weak and frail. I doubt any of them can engage in a discussion.. The student is expressing:
 
  a. reality.
  b. ageism.
  c. empathy.
  d. vulnerability.

Answer to Question 1

B
Ageism is a bias against older people because of their age. None of the other options applies to the ideas expressed by the student.

Answer to Question 2

A
Patients with somatoform disorders go from doctor to doctor trying to establish a physical cause for their symptoms. When a psychological basis is suggested and a referral for counseling or psychiatric evaluation is offered, these patients usually reject both. They wish treatment for the symptoms but not a psychiatric resolution to the symptoms.
